Blythwood Road Baptist Church hasn’t just focused on worship. It has been a beacon of hope for the city. Since 1995 it has actively participated in the Out of the Cold program. This initiative provides shelter food and comfort to Toronto’s homeless population. For years Blythwood Road Baptist Church offered a warm space every Saturday night and Sunday morning. They extended their helping hand during the coldest months. This act of kindness and compassion is a testament to their dedication. Even during the COVID-19 pandemic they adapted. They continued their outreach supporting other organizations and providing essentials to those in need.
Today Blythwood Road Baptist Church partners with Trinity Square. This partnership ensures they continue providing hot meals clothing and toiletries to those without. Each Saturday volunteers work tirelessly. They prepare and serve meals. They offer a sense of community and support. Their work is a continuation of the church’s long commitment to compassion and service.
